Western Digital forecast quarterly revenue slightly above Wall Street estimates on Wednesday, betting on strong AI-driven demand for its hard disk drives. Still, its shares dropped more than 9% in extended trading, after the forecast failed to impress investors even though the stock has tripled this year on expectations of sustained AI-driven growth. Memory and storage stocks have soared this year as investors bet data-center demand will support pricing and fuel growth across the industry.
Medicine and manufacturing technology provider Novanta (NASDAQ:NOVT) announced better-than-expected revenue in Q2 CY2026, with sales up 10.3% year on year to $265.8 million. On top of that, next quarter’s revenue guidance ($302 million at the midpoint) was surprisingly good and 14.9% above what analysts were expecting. Its non-GAAP profit of $0.89 per share was 7.2% above analysts’ consensus estimates.
Shares of ad-technology platform AppLovin fell sharply after it reported soft second-quarter earnings on Wednesday afternoon. AppLovin stock was down 21% in after-hours trading. Sales came in at $1.92 billion, just shy of the $1.94 billion expected by Wall Street and up 53% since last year.

The maker of Kraft Mac & Cheese plans to increase marketing spending to at least 6% of net sales, leaning on partnerships with the NFL and Disney and new campaigns as it tries to reverse a U.S. sales slump. “There’s nothing like putting a princess on a package that really gets young people excited,” says Steve Cahillane, CEO of Kraft Heinz, which said Wednesday it plans to spend an extra $100 million to catch more Americans' attention. Kraft Heinz said its marketing push is helping sales, though net sales still slipped 1.4% in the second quarter.

Investing.com -- Western Digital Corporation reported fourth quarter earnings per share of $3.56 on Wednesday, beating analyst expectations of $3.29 by $0.27. The data storage company posted revenue of $3.75 billion for the quarter, above the consensus estimate of $3.69 billion.

Adobe is aggressively pivoting to a freemium model, nearly doubling its Creative Freemium monthly active users in a single year. This strategic shift is designed to capture a new generation of users through products like Firefly and Express. The company is trading near-term growth for a much larger top-of-funnel.
